I'm essentially a one-man home studio production unit. I write, play, sing, record, edit in my off-grid solar-powered rural home, and connect with the world via satellite internet. I can play several instruments, but dwell mostly on guitars, both electric and acoustic, 6-string, baritone, and bass.
Started writing and playing in the 60s, in my native Kentucky. Recorded a self-produced single in a basement studio in Central City, which led to a connection with RCA Nashville. We (my brother Richard, Steve White and I) recorded two songs, a single was released and went nowhere - the Nashville brass decided to have us cover a Mann/Weill song, and someone else had the hit, and we were instant history. I relocated to Toronto, then to the country north of TO, then rural west Quebec, all the time dragging guitars and an obsession with writing and recording along for the ride.
I play live locally on occasion. I don't especially relish it, as it's usually a compromise of the sounds I imagine, with the sounds I can actualize in real time. I prefer recording.
